Paper: Times-Picayune (New Orleans, LA) Page: 8
BROWN - On Tuesday, May 24, 1910 at 3 o'clock a.m., WILLIAM A. BROWN, beloved husband of Elizabeth Kelly aged 48 years a native of GAlveston, Tex., and a resident of Algiers, La., for the past foty-four years.
The reifends and acquaintances of the family and the officers and members of teh cAtholic Knights Mutual Benevolent Associaiton, B. K. of A., Jefferson Lodge No. 4, B. of R. T., and Magnolia Lodge No. 21, are respectfully invited to attend the funeral, which will take place Wednesday, May 25, at 3 p.m., from his late residence corner Pacific and Eliza Streets, Algiers. Interment in McDonogh Cemetery."
